Market Sizing, Growth Estimates, and CAGR Projections

Based on current epidemiological data, South Korea’s adult population exceeding 40 million, with approximately 25% diagnosed with hypertension, presents a substantial demand for arterial pressure monitoring solutions. Considering the rising awareness, improved healthcare access, and technological adoption, the market size for arterial pressure monitoring products (including both invasive and non-invasive devices) was estimated at approximately USD 350 million in 2023.

Assuming a compounded ann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6.5% over the next five years, driven by demographic shifts and technological innovations, the market is projected to reach approximately USD 490 million by 2028. These estimates incorporate realistic assumptions such as increased penetration of digital health solutions, expanding outpatient care, and government initiatives targeting cardiovascular health.

Market Ecosystem and Operational Framework

Key Product Categories

  • Non-Invasive Devices: Automated upper-arm cuffs, wrist monitors, finger devices, and cuffless wearables.
  • Invasive Devices: Arterial catheters used primarily in critical care settings.
  • Monitoring Systems: Integrated platforms combining hardware with software for data management and remote access.

Stakeholders and Demand-Supply Framework

  • Manufacturers: Innovators and OEMs developing device hardware and software solutions.
  • Healthcare Providers: Hospitals, clinics, and outpatient centers driving demand through clinical applications.
  • Distributors & Retailers: Pharmacies, medical device distributors, and online platforms facilitating product reach.
  • End-Users: Patients, caregivers, and healthcare professionals utilizing these products for diagnosis, monitoring, and management.

Value Chain and Revenue Models

  1. Raw Material Sourcing: Electronics, sensors, polymers, and microprocessors sourced globally, with local suppliers for certain components.
  2. Manufacturing: OEMs and contract manufacturers assemble devices, emphasizing quality control and compliance with regulatory standards.
  3. Distribution: Multi-channel approach including direct sales, distributor networks, and e-commerce platforms.
  4. End-User Delivery & Lifecycle Services: Installation, calibration, maintenance, software updates, and remote monitoring services generate recurring revenue streams.

Digital Transformation, Standards, and Cross-Industry Collaboration

The market is witnessing a paradigm shift towards digital health integration. Interoperability standards such as HL7, FHIR, and IEEE 11073 facilitate seamless data exchange between devices and electronic health records (EHRs). Cloud-based platforms enable remote patient monitoring, predictive analytics, and AI-driven insights, improving clinical outcomes.

Collaborations between device manufacturers and technology firms (e.g., AI startups, cloud service providers) are accelerating innovation. Partnerships with insurance companies are also incentivizing preventive monitoring, reducing long-term healthcare costs.

Adoption Trends and End-User Insights

In South Korea, the adoption of arterial pressure monitoring devices is accelerating across multiple segments:

  • Hospitals & Critical Care: Predominantly invasive monitoring in ICUs, with high device turnover and demand for real-time data.
  • Outpatient & Primary Care: Increasing use of automated cuff-based devices for routine screening and hypertension management.
  • Home Monitoring: Surge in cuffless and wearable devices driven by digital health initiatives and patient empowerment.

Use cases include remote management of hypertensive patients, early detection of cardiovascular events, and integration into telemedicine platforms. The shift towards personalized, continuous monitoring is transforming consumption patterns, favoring portable, user-friendly devices.
